    So trailer explains nothing of premise in film. Imdb says this "Having suffered a severe injury while serving in Afghanistan as part of the U.S. Army Corps of Engineers, emotionally scarred Lynsey returns to her home town of New Orleans to recuperate. And as the heavily medicated former officer struggles to find purpose outside rehab and the military, working hard to reclaim her life, Lynsey strikes up an unexpected relationship with sweet-natured local mechanic James, a broken soul offering companionship. But Lynsey is itching to redeploy to find her place in the world. When well-buried traumas stand in the way of new beginnings, can time take the edge off the pain and heal the open wounds of the past?"
